cs如何加速

时间:2025-06-14 01:37:16

摘要:在当今信息爆炸的时代,计算机科学(CS)的发展速度之快,让人叹为观止。面对日益复杂的编程任务,如何加速CS的学习与开发过程,成为了许多编程爱好者和专业人士**的焦点。**将围绕这一问题,从多个角度分析CS加速的方法,帮助您在编程道路上更加得心应手。  一、优化编程环境  1.选择合适的开发工具:使用高效的集成开发环境(IDE),如Visua...

在当今信息爆炸的时代,计算机科学(CS)的发展速度之快,让人叹为观止。面对日益复杂的编程任务,如何加速CS的学习与开发过程,成为了许多编程爱好者和专业人士**的焦点。**将围绕这一问题,从多个角度分析CS加速的方法,帮助您在编程道路上更加得心应手。

 

一、优化编程环境

 

1.选择合适的开发工具:使用高效的集成开发环境(IDE),如VisualStudio、Eclipse等,可以提高编程效率。

 

2.优化代码编辑器:使用具有代码高亮、自动补全、代码格式化等功能的编辑器,如SublimeText、Atom等。

 

3.合理配置系统环境:根据项目需求,调整系统资源分配,确保系统运行流畅。

 

二、提高编程技能

 

1.掌握编程基础:熟练掌握数据结构、算法、设计模式等基础知识,为后续学习打下坚实基础。

 

2.多写代码:实践是检验真理的唯一标准。通过不断编写代码,积累经验,提高编程能力。

 

3.学习新技术:紧跟行业发展趋势,学习新技术、新框架,拓宽知识面。

 

三、提高开发效率

 

1.使用版本控制工具:如Git,方便团队协作,提高代码管理效率。

 

2.编写可读性强的代码:遵循代码规范,使代码易于阅读和维护。

 

3.利用缓存机制:在项目中合理运用缓存,减少重复计算,提高性能。

 

四、优化算法

 

1.选择合适的算法:针对不同问题,选择合适的算法,提高代码效率。

 

2.优化数据结构:合理选择数据结构,减少空间复杂度和时间复杂度。

 

3.避免重复计算:使用缓存、递归等方法,避免重复计算,提高效率。

 

五、使用框架和库

 

1.选择合适的框架:如Spring、Django等,提高开发效率。

 

2.使用成熟的库:如NumPy、Pandas等,解决复杂问题。

 

六、学习并发编程

 

1.掌握线程、进程等并发编程技术,提高程序性能。

 

2.了解并发编程的常见问题,如死锁、竞态条件等,避免在项目中出现这些问题。

 

七、**性能优化

 

1.定期进行性能测试,找出性能瓶颈。

 

2.优化数据库查询、网络请求等,提高系统性能。

 

八、提高团队协作能力

 

1.学会沟通与协作,提高团队效率。

 

2.制定合理的开发计划,确保项目按时完成。

 

九、保持良好的学习习惯

 

1.制定学习计划,定期复习巩固知识。

 

2.多阅读技术博客、书籍,拓宽视野。

 

十、**行业动态

 

1.**行业动态,了解新技术、新趋势。

 

2.积极参加技术交流活动,提高自身能力。

 

通过以上方法,我们可以有效加速计算机科学的学习与开发过程。在编程道路上,不断学习、实践、才能不断提高自己的能力,迎接未来的挑战。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系站长举报,一经查实,本站将立刻删除。

相关文章

当前作者热点
猜你喜欢